About 2-(4-thiophen-2-ylnaphthalen-1-yl)thiophene
2-(4-thiophen-2-ylnaphthalen-1-yl)thiophene (PubChem CID 824513) has the molecular formula C18H12S2
and a molecular weight of 292.43 g/mol. Its IUPAC name is 2-(4-thiophen-2-ylnaphthalen-1-yl)thiophene.
